## Rate Limiting in Spindlegate

Spindlegate, our internal API gateway, enforces per-team token buckets: 200 rps default, configurable via the quotas repo. Changes require review at the weekly eng sync before merge. Breaches return 429 with a retry-after header; clients must honor it. Quota increase requests need a load estimate attached. Send questions or escalations about limits here.

escalation mailbox, yahif-kahop: norax.aldion.quenath@ordinhq.example

Ticket: Snapshot tests for the Quillbrook date-picker component fail intermittently on the render farm. Root cause appears to be a font-hinting difference between CI images. Marnie regenerated baselines twice; drift persists at roughly 4% of runs. Proposal: pin the renderer image and quarantine the flaky suite. The failing trace token is recorded below for reference.

pipeline stamp: htk4_66df

Handover: Mirella to Josten, dispatch desk. The locked case with the twelve Ferrowave test handsets is under the counter, left side, tagged with a blue strap. All units are charged and logged on the paper sheet inside the lid. Do not open the case for anyone except the lab runner from Quennel Works; they collect tomorrow morning. Keep the spare key in the drawer until pickup is confirmed. The exact hand-over instruction for the courier is confidential and follows directly below this note.

drop instructions, hahip-badug: the quenox ralath courier leaves the kaseth fraiel rusiel tameth belys istdor ralion giliel ledger at gate 7830 under passcode 165413